On 20-08-2018 03:17 AM, Carl Eugen Hoyos wrote:
I believe that if a general option exists (as in this case), it is a bad
idea to have a specifically targeted option that has to be used instead.
The user may not want the thread pool to be available for any other
threaded filters in the graph. Encoding/decoding threads can have stream
specifiers suffixed to limit scope. The filter_[complex_]threads options
don't.
We have -filter_complex_threads for that, so no.
For which use-case is this an advantage?
For when the intended recipient is a complex filtergraph.
